Bleckmann Tag der Promotion: 21.12.2009 Erscheinungsjahr: 2010 ABSTRACT ABSTRACT In the present study lateral line units in the medial octavolateral nucleus (MON) in the brainstem in goldfish, Carassius auratus, were extracellulary recorded. The aim of the work was to investigate and characterize the response behaviour of these units to different hydrodynamic stimuli to learn more about central processing of lateral line information. It was investigated how MON units respond to a vibrating sphere in terms of different frequencies, locations, and sphere vibration directions. The spatial excitation patterns of Mon units were described and finally the response behaviour to water flow in different directions and velocities. The responses of MON units to a vibrating sphere presented with various vibration frequencies were analyzed and described.
